The Irish Black Cattle Association is a not for profit, member based association licensed by the Irish Black and Irish Red Trademarks. The Irish Black Cattle Association is a not for profit association organized for the benefit of its members in 2013 to collect, record and preserve the pedigrees of Irish Black/Irish Red Cattle. It is the Official Registry of Irish Black and Irish Red Cattle. The I

BCA is the only association endorsed by the Founder's Breed Trademark. The IBCA also serves as an information center for its members, their customers, and the general public on matters pertaining to the Irish Black/Irish Red breed and the beef industry. IBCA works to promote registered Irish Black/Irish Red ownership, to grow markets for Irish Black/Irish Red Cattle, and to provide opportunities for breeders to continually strive to improve the breed.
